Cerebral Palsy is a disorder of movement and coordination that can lead to a broad variety of disabilities, including development delays, skeletal problems, and limb abnormalities such as spasticity (extremely rigid or tight muscles), dyskinesia (rapid jerking movements) and ataxia (balance and motor control issues). The degree of CP symptoms varies based on what type of brain injury led to it.

CP is caused by an injury to the brain and central nervous system which can occur prior to birth, during labor and delivery or after a trauma or accident at any age. The neurodevelopmental disorder can affect movement and motor control as well as vision, speech and more. Some children with CP are able to live full and active lives and others require extensive support and care 24 hours a day.

Medical professionals are required to adhere to an extremely high standard of care for patients. If they fail to comply with this requirement and the patient suffers an injury that results in CP the medical professional could be held responsible for medical malpractice.

To win a CP lawsuit families must prove that the medical professional did not adhere to their professional standards of care and this caused a child's injury. They must be able to prove that the injury resulted in the amount of damages that can be quantifiable, including the cost of suffering and pain or loss of income medical expenses, special education needs as well as other economic damage.
